Cross Party Motion: Cut all Council Ties with Israel’s Genocide in Gaza

From: Extraordinary Council Meeting, Council - Thursday 23 October 2025 6.00 pm - October 23, 2025

...to address concerns regarding the conflict in Israel and Gaza, the council approved a Labour Group amendment to a motion, committing to explore changes for potential divestment from companies tied to human rights breaches, refrain from twinning activities in conflict zones (including inactive arrangements with Haifa), and continue to advocate to the UK government for action following UN findings and developments in the peace process.

Application for Premises Licence - Raleigh Chapel, 138 Church Walk, London, N16 8QQ

From: Licensing Sub Committee E - Tuesday 14 October 2025 2.00 pm - October 14, 2025

...to approve the application for a premises licence for Raleigh Chapel, authorising the sale of alcohol with specific conditions, including amended hours for outdoor alcohol consumption, a maximum of 15 persons consuming alcohol outside at any one time, and the implementation of a written dispersal policy.
